The assignment involves analyzing the case study titled "Design Prototypes Inc project management (B): Planning the Alpha C306 Project" by LaPoint and Haggard (2014). The core task is to prepare a comprehensive analysis of the case, structured around clearly defined goals and objectives. The analysis should answer pertinent questions and resolve identified issues by systematically organizing and interpreting the case data.

The process begins with a thorough reading of the case study, followed by note-taking to identify key information. This raw data should be structured along relevant dimensions such as the evolution of the industry, strategic developments, technological advances, product line changes, and organizational decisions. Visual tools like figures and tables are encouraged to aid in the analysis.

Subsequently, perform any necessary quantitative or qualitative analysis, such as cost or revenue assessments of different options. The final step involves synthesizing the structured information to draw conclusions, answer the case questions, and formulate well-supported recommendations.
